The included screws are too soft

The fenders themselves are good quality but the included mounting hardware sucks. I had no trouble installing the rear kit, but on the front I found the screws that came with the kit to be too soft. Instead of cutting into the metal, they just ripped it off. I ended up using an existing screw from the car to thread in the clamps that came with it, and then put in the unnecessary screws from the kit. It was painful. I wasn't expecting the screws to be stainless steel or anything, but they are so soft they just snapped off. The fenders themselves appear almost identical to the factory fenders and are $57 half price. You only had to spend 4 cents more and buy a higher quality screw.
